About Wharram View

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

Wharram View is a detached house in Mapledurwell, Basingstoke, Basingstoke (RG25 2LG). It has a recorded floor area of 193 m² (around 2077 sq ft). The latest certificate (February 2021) returns a high B (score 87), putting the home a stone's throw from an A rating. The recommended improvements would push it to A (score 105).

2 planning records sit against the property, 1 approved, 0 refused, 1 pending. An active application for tree works is awaiting a decision. At 193 m² the property is well over the postcode median (127 m² across 9 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. On energy efficiency it sits in the top 10% of properties in this postcode. Across 2020–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 138.8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£1,312,000 is 16.6%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£542/sq ft) was about 57.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old October 2021 for £1,125,000.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
